Congress took out a road march under the leadership of two MLAs in Alot and submitted a memorandum to the Governor - Photo: Social Media Expansion Bharatram Yedu, who filed a report against Congress MLA Manoj Chawla and his associates at the police station in the case of fertilizer loot from cooperative godown in Alot The political atmosphere in the area has heated up since the hanging. The wife of the deceased has also told about being under stress since her husband lodged the report regarding the incident. On the other hand, Badnagar MLA Murli Morwal, who reached Alot after the incident, has put the government in the dock by targeting the state government regarding this whole issue. After Bhagatram's death, on Wednesday, the Congress took out a road march under the leadership of two MLAs in Alot and protested against the Governor. Gave nomination. A large number of Congress leaders including Sailana MLA Harvijay Gehlot, Nagda MLA Dilip Gurjar, Badnagar MLA Murli Morwal were present in the program organized at Kargil Square in Alot. Bharatram Yedu had filed a complaint in the famous manure loot case in Alot assembly of Ratlam district. Regarding the shortage of fertilizers 08 Alot MLA Manoj Chawla along with the farmers came to protest at the cooperative godown on October. Congress leader Yogendra Singh Jadaun had looted the sacks of fertilizers from the godown. In this case, a complaint was lodged by Bharatram Yedu, the in-charge of the godown, at the Alot police station, on which the police registered a case of robbery. ,
